DescriptionCVE.org

A path traversal vulnerability was found in AWX's project archive extraction. The project_archive action plugin extracts zip and tar archive members by joining the project directory path with the member filename without performing path normalization, boundary validation, or rejecting directory traversal sequences. A malicious archive containing members with path traversal components can write files to arbitrary locations on the execution node's filesystem outside the intended project directory. An attacker who controls the archive content, either through a compromised upstream source, a malicious archive URL, or a man-in-the-middle attack on a plain HTTP connection, can achieve arbitrary file writes as the user performing the extraction, potentially leading to remote code execution through mechanisms such as cron files, SSH authorized keys, or playbook content injection.

Vulnerability AssessmentAI

Exploitation Exploitation requires one of three distinct preconditions: (1) the attacker holds AWX admin or project-manager privileges sufficient to configure a project's archive URL to point to an attacker-controlled server; (2) a trusted upstream archive source used by an existing AWX project has been compromised at the server level; or (3) the AWX instance fetches project archives over plain HTTP (not HTTPS), enabling a network man-in-the-middle attacker to intercept and substitute a malicious archive. … Additional conditions and limiting factors are described in the full assessment.
Risk Assessment The CVSS 3.1 score of 7.2 with vector AV:N/AC:L/PR:H/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H accurately reflects that network delivery is possible but requires high privilege - specifically the ability to configure a project's archive source within AWX. … Full risk analysis with EPSS, KEV, and SSVC signal comparison available after sign-in.
Exploit Scenario An attacker with AWX admin access (or who has compromised an upstream archive server) crafts a zip archive containing a member named '../../.ssh/authorized_keys' with their own SSH public key as content. When AWX processes a project sync using this archive via the project_archive plugin, the file is written to the execution node user's ~/.ssh/authorized_keys, granting the attacker SSH login access to the execution node without further exploitation steps. …
